Description

How do our personalities determine the kinds of music we enjoy, and how do they mold our aptitudes for playing different kinds of instruments? In this fascinating book, A.E. Kemp applies his exceptional knowledge of personality theory to this widely debated question and issues the first detailed assessment of the psychology of music as an expression of our innate individuality. Kemp's engaging account will be rewarding to all music lovers, as well as to psychologists, professional musicians and composers, and music educators.
